Wireshark-bugs: [Wireshark-bugs] [Bug 3471] Fails to decode variable length IPFIX data

--- Comment #5 from Gerald Combs <gerald@xxxxxxxxxxxxx>  2009-07-01 14:08:16 PDT ---
I fixed an option template bug in r28911 (with a minor update in r28912). The
current incarnation of the dissector works better, but it still isn't parsing
your capture. One thing I noticed is that set #2 in each packet is dissected as
an Options Template with a Scope Field Count of 0 (zero). According to RFC 5101
section 3.4.2.2, this value is invalid. The dissector currently adds an expert
item about this, then bails out of creating the template entry.
